Arizer ArGo and Zeus Arc GT4 are both portable / discrete vaporizers, but they target different priorities. Arizer ArGo is usually the lower-cost pick at $129, around $131 below Zeus Arc GT4. Zeus Arc GT4 has the quicker listed heat-up profile, which can matter for shorter sessions.

The biggest practical difference is price tier: the Arizer ArGo sits at $129 while the Zeus Arc GT4 is $260, a gap of about $131 that puts them in different buying brackets.
Arizer ArGo is the cheaper option at $129 compared with $260 for the Zeus Arc GT4, about $131 less. Live retailer pricing can shift, so confirm before buying.
Zeus Arc GT4 reaches session-ready temperature in ~35 seconds, while the Arizer ArGo takes ~60 seconds. That's roughly 25 seconds quicker on the Zeus Arc GT4, which is useful if you want shorter, on-demand sessions.
Arizer ArGo uses hybrid heating, while the Zeus Arc GT4 uses conduction. Heating style influences flavor profile, vapor density, and how forgiving the device is to draw technique.
Zeus Arc GT4 has the larger chamber at Up to ~0.4g in an ArcPod, spacer included for smaller loads, versus 0.1g - 0.3g on the Arizer ArGo. A bigger bowl means fewer reloads on long sessions; a smaller one suits microdosing and quicker bowls.
Arizer ArGo uses swappable 18650, so you can carry spares for back-to-back days. The Zeus Arc GT4 has a built-in battery you can't swap on the go.
Arizer ArGo controls heat with digital control, while the Zeus Arc GT4 uses presets (6 herb levels, 3 wax levels). Arizer ArGo gives you finer per-degree control.
